VSFTP用戶目錄指定
1修改VSFTP配置文件
Vi /etc/vsftpd/vsftp.conf
#啟動chroot列表
chroot_list_enable=YES
#指定列表位置
chroot_list_file=/etc/vsftpd/chroot_list #這個配置的制定哪些用戶不能使用chroot ,默認為空即可
userlist_enable=yes
#禁止文件/etc/vsftpd/user_list文件中的用戶登陸FTP
#添加讀取用戶配置目錄(注:本行配置默認沒有需要手動輸入)
user_config_dir=/etc/vsftpd/userconf
2.建立用戶配置目錄
Mkdir /etc/vsftpd/userconf
3.建立用戶登陸后的目錄
Mkdir /test
4.添加用戶配置文件
已知有用戶ictftp
注:有很多用戶時,需要建每個用戶相對應的文件
Vi /etc/vsftpd/userconf/ictftp
local_root=./test
FTP用戶登陸后指定的目錄
5重啟VSFTP
./vsftdp vsftpd.conf &
登陸ictftp用戶.FTP將登陸至/test目錄